Title: Stale prices in Marrowgate catalog after category edits

Editing a category in Marrowgate does not invalidate cached product entries under it, so prices and availability stay stale for up to six hours. Root cause: the invalidation hook keys on product ID only, ignoring category-level writes. Proposed fix adds a category fan-out to the purge queue; reviewer should check the batching logic for the large-category case. Reproduced on the staging build noted below.

pipeline stamp: htk4_66df

Hi team,

Quick heads-up from the front desk: we're running a pop-up office at the Meridale Expo next week, booth hall C. Vexton staff will rotate through, so expect badge requests. The pop-up cabin door has its own lock, separate from our usual system. For anyone covering the booth, the entry code is below.

door code, tajof-kageg: bdg-QVDCE-3

Notes — Archive Safe Lock Swap (Wedge Room meeting)

Quick recap for records: Marla confirmed the new lock for the basement safe ships from Quillane Hardware next week. Old unit goes back for inspection, so don't bin anything. Dev will tag the parts tonight. Courier pickup is set for Tuesday; the hand-over detail is noted just below.

dispatch memo: the sorius tamius courier leaves the praeth ledger at gate 4873 under passcode 928014